Default 2001 dodge ram 2500 5.9 ""no-buss""

Ok I pulled bad motor order new pcm to vin of the truck an motor put new motor in i put a new wiring harness in new crank sensor went through fuses an relays I am getting abs light on dash as well as no buss she turns over with no spark or feul everything is going good the cluster seems to be working im stumped I have went through everything I have gone through ground wires multiple times I know there is little black box under dash could be a problem but don't think so I need help

Make sure the PCM is actually getting power. There are a couple fuses that feed it, some in the PDC, and at least one in the fuse block on the side of the dash.
